gerando erro de validacao campo select
04/09/2008 00:00
0
Na tela de inclusao eu criei um campo :


<g&#58;select id=&quot;isadm&quot; name=&quot;isadm&quot; keys=&quot;$&#123;[0,1]&#125;&quot; from= &quot;$&#123;[ 'Padrão', 'Administrador']&#125;&quot; />


da definicao do dominio :


class Usuario &#123;
...
Long isadm
----

static constraints = &#123;
....
isadm(inList&#58;[0,1])
&#125;



No momento de salvar dá o seguinte erro de validacao :


O campo [isadm] da classe [class br.com.dom.domain.Usuario] com o valor [0] não é um valor dentre os permitidos na lista [[0, 1]]


o que esta errado ???

valeu

Herrera[/code]
Tags: Grails


0
achei o problema,

pelo fato do campo ser um Long, a definição correta do inList deve ser :


isadm(inList&#58;[0L,1L])



Herrera
05/09/2008 00:00


0
Por que vc não usa um boolean para esse campo?

valeuz...



Ainda não faz parte da comunidade???

Para se registrar, clique aqui.


Aprenda Groovy e Grails com a Formação itexto!

Newsletter Semana Groovy

Assinar

Envie seu link!


Livro de Grails


/dev/All

Os melhores blogs de TI (e em português) em um único lugar!

 
Creative Commons
RSS Grails Brasil é mantido por itexto Consultoria.
Em caso de problemas contacte Henrique Lobo Weissmann (Kico) por e-mail: kico@itexto.com.br
Todo o conteúdo presente neste site adota o Creative Commons como licença padrão.
Ver: 4.14.0
itexto